/// Terminal output formatting.
///
/// This is the **only** module allowed to call `println!` or `eprintln!`.
/// All coloured formatting via the `colored` crate is centralised here.
/// All user-facing strings are resolved via [`crate::i18n::t`].
use colored::Colorize;

use crate::api::{DocumentationSnippet, LibrarySearchResult, RespostaDocumentacao};
use crate::i18n::{idioma_atual, t, Idioma, Mensagem};
use crate::storage::ChaveArmazenada;

// ─── BIBLIOTECA ───────────────────────────────────────────────────────────────

/// Prints the list of libraries returned by the search endpoint.
///
/// Displays index, title bold with trust score inline, library ID (dimmed),
/// and optional description (italic).
pub fn exibir_bibliotecas_formatado(resultados: &[LibrarySearchResult]) {
    if resultados.is_empty() {
        println!("{}", t(Mensagem::NenhumaBibliotecaEncontrada).yellow());
        return;
    }

    println!("{}", t(Mensagem::BibliotecasEncontradas).green().bold());
    println!("{}", "".repeat(60).dimmed());

    for (i, lib) in resultados.iter().enumerate() {
        let numero = format!("{}.", i + 1);

        // Title bold with trust score inline
        let titulo = if let Some(score) = lib.trust_score {
            format!(
                "{} {} ({} {:.1}/10)",
                numero.cyan(),
                lib.title.bold(),
                t(Mensagem::ConfiancaScore),
                score
            )
        } else {
            format!("{} {}", numero.cyan(), lib.title.bold())
        };
        println!("{}", titulo);

        // ID secondary (dimmed)
        println!("   {}", lib.id.dimmed());

        if let Some(desc) = &lib.description {
            println!("   {}", desc.italic());
        }

        println!();
    }
}

/// Prints a user-friendly hint when the requested library was not found.
///
/// Called from dispatchers in `cli.rs` before propagating the error,
/// so the user sees the hint on stderr before the error message.
pub fn exibir_dica_biblioteca_nao_encontrada() {
    eprintln!("{}", t(Mensagem::BibliotecaNaoEncontradaApi).yellow());
}

// ─── DOCUMENTAÇÃO ─────────────────────────────────────────────────────────────

/// Prints structured documentation from the docs endpoint.
///
/// Iterates over `snippets`. Shows a "no documentation found" message if empty.
pub fn exibir_documentacao_formatada(doc: &RespostaDocumentacao) {
    let snippets = match &doc.snippets {
        Some(s) if !s.is_empty() => s,
        _ => {
            println!("{}", t(Mensagem::NenhumaDocumentacaoEncontrada).yellow());
            return;
        }
    };

    println!("{}", t(Mensagem::TituloDocumentacao).green().bold());
    println!("{}", "".repeat(60).dimmed());

    for snippet in snippets {
        exibir_snippet(snippet);
    }
}

/// Prints a single documentation snippet with formatted fields.
///
/// Display order: page_title → code_title → code_description → code_list blocks → code_id (source)
fn exibir_snippet(snippet: &DocumentationSnippet) {
    if let Some(titulo_pagina) = &snippet.page_title {
        println!("{}", format!("## {}", titulo_pagina).green().bold());
    }

    if let Some(titulo_codigo) = &snippet.code_title {
        println!("{}", format!("{}", titulo_codigo).cyan());
    }

    if let Some(descricao) = &snippet.code_description {
        println!("  {}", descricao.dimmed().italic());
    }

    if let Some(blocos) = &snippet.code_list {
        for bloco in blocos {
            println!("```{}", bloco.language);
            println!("{}", bloco.code);
            println!("```");
        }
    }

    if let Some(source) = &snippet.code_id {
        println!("{}", source.blue().bold().dimmed());
    }

    println!();
}
